Table 1.

Clinical, biochemical, and histologic data from patients with fibrillary glomerulonephritis.

No. Sex Age SCr Proteinuria Haematuria TCh LDL TGC Ua LM SG IF EM (fibrils) DM IS
1 M 55 1.02 13.52 Yes 319 49 165 4.21 MG 1/14 IgG, C, and κ 15–20 nm Yes Yes
2 F 48 0.93 4.58 Yes 178 117 6.35 MG 7/18 IgG, IgM, λ, and C 17 nm Yes No
3 M 45 1.85 9.33 No 228 514 6.21 MP 3/15 IgG, κ, and λ 18.22 nm Yes No
4 M 55 1.54 2.66 194 108 40 5.2 GSF 4/11 IgG, λ, and C 21–25 nm Yes No

SCr: serum creatinine at diagnosis in mg/dL; Proteinuria: urine protein at diagnosis in g/day; Haematuria: microhematuria; TCh: total cholesterol; LDL: LDL cholesterol; TGC: triglycerides; Ua: uric acid; LM: light microscopy; SG: sclerotic glomeruli; EM: electron microscopy; IF: immunofluorescence; DM: diabetes mellitus; IS: immunosuppressive treatment; MG: membranous glomerulonephritis; MP: membranoproliferative glomerulonephritis; EFG: focal and segmental glomerulosclerosis.
